About Sabine d’Andrea

Sabine d’Andrea is a scholar working on Biochemistry, Agronomy and Crop Science and Molecular Biology, having authored 23 papers that have together received 986 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Lipid metabolism and biosynthesis (13 papers), Photosynthetic Processes and Mechanisms (6 papers) and Reproductive System and Pregnancy (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Biochemistry (403 citations), Molecular Biology (675 citations) and Agronomy and Crop Science (81 citations). Sabine d’Andrea has collaborated with scholars based in France, United Kingdom and Belgium. Frequent co-authors include Thierry Chardot, Émeline Roux, Jean‐Marc Nicaud, Pascale Jolivet, Claude La Bonnardière, Philippe Legrand, Günther Daum, Vincent Rioux, Karin Athenstaedt and Marlène Davanture. Their work appears in journals such as Nature Communications, The Plant Cell and Applied and Environmental Microbiology.
